WebIn this article, we will see the implementation of the Dijkstra algorithm using the priority queue of C++ STL. Dijkstra algorithm is used to find the shortest path from the source to the destination in an undirected graph. Let us consider a source vertex 0, we have to find the shortest path from the source vertex to all the vertices in the graph. Web【Dijkstra】【Floyd】-HDU-2544-最水题演示 来源:互联网 发布:数据泄露dlp效果 编辑:程序博客网 时间:2024/04/12 18:33 WebLet me go through core algorithm for Dijkstra. Set distance for source Vertex to 0. Set distance for all other vertices to infinity. At each vertex, we need to choose a node with minimum distance from source vertex and we are going to use priority queue for that. Add source node to PriorityQueue. Do the following when PriorityQueue is not empty

WebMay 13, 2024 · 1) Initialize distances of all vertices as infinite. 2) Create an empty priority_queue pq. Every item of pq is a pair (weight, vertex). Weight (or distance) is used used as first item of pair as first item is by default used to compare two pairs 3) Insert source vertex into pq and make its distance as 0.
